By Eduard Kovacs on August 11, 2021

 

German enterprise software giant SAP has released 19 new and updated security notes, including for nine new vulnerabilities that have been rated critical or high severity.

One of the critical vulnerabilities is CVE-2021-33698, an unrestricted file upload issue affecting SAP Business One. According to Onapsis, a company that specializes in protecting business-critical applications, the flaw can be exploited by an attacker to upload script files, which suggests that it can be exploited for arbitrary code execution.
